 NPP has taken Ghana to the dark days of 1983-Asafo-Adjei

in Sports
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

Alex Asafo –Adjei, one of the aspirants for the position of the Ashanti Regional Deputy Director of Communications of the main opposition National Democratic Congress (NDC)   has noted that the governing New Patriotic Party (NPP) led by Nana Addo Dankwa Akufo-Addo  has taken the country to the dark days of scarcity of service and food in the early 1980s.
He said since Ghana suffered that debacle in history no administration has revisited  that on Ghanaians except the second NPP’s administration.
He said Ghanaians with cash are chasing common amenities like electricity to be able to survive under the Nana Addo’s watch.
Ghanaians are queuing for electricity for days without getting and a results people have had their food destroyed.
Others have their services gone bad leading to several losses of money and time he said.
He claimed that the president seems unconcerned because he is sleeping an air-conditioned car and room as his house is constantly supplied with power even when many of Ghanaians are in darkness.
According to him, the president is living his dreams of being the son of the ceremonial president of the land during the Second Republic.
Asafo-Adjie made this comment on the ‘Epa Hoa Daben’ show hosted by Kwame Afrifa-Mensah on Accra-based Happy FM.
He noted that the president does not give hoot because he is enjoying the largess that comes with his office and Ghanaians are queuing for electricity.
He cautioned  Ghanaians to be wary of the NPP’s administration after it lied to power .
He added that this just the beginning and more of such hardships are on their way.
